我正在编写一个实现Web服务的独立应用程序,使用嵌入式SunHttpServer为其发布端点。我对此有一个奇怪的问题,在特定的部署情况下,服务器处理/发送回复和客户端接收回复之间存在明显的延迟。让我举几个场景:案例1)工作:服务器在Eclipse中运行,它使用OpenJDK1.6.0_23作为运行时。客户端使用axis(不是axis2!)实现,并在JBoss内的Solarisx86上运行(必须承认我不知道使用的确切Java版本,但我怀疑是Java5版本)。案例2)工作:服务器在带有java1.6.0_26的Solarisx86上运行,客户端在带有OpenJDK1.6.0_23的Ecli
当iOS应用程序使用URLSession进入后台状态时,是否有任何可能的方法来完成Web服务任务?我不是要将一个巨大的文件上传到服务器,而是要上传一个4位数字的key。我已经尝试了以下后台任务方法。varbgTask=UIApplication.shared.beginBackgroundTask(expirationHandler:{})出于测试目的,我循环调用网络服务并进行记录。当我进入后台模式时,网络服务调用会卡住。 最佳答案 大上传/下载文件在iOS7中引入。这实际上取决于任务需要多少时间。如果这是一个很大的下载或上传任务(
1.使用SoapUI解析wsdlSAPwsdl地址发放在浏览器中是需要输入用户名密码进行认证的将wsdl地址放到SoapUI进行解析输入用户名密码左边就是请求的XML格式,右边是接口返回内容,点击运行就可以看到结果2.使用Postman调用Request1的地址就是我们需要调用的地址(这里提供的域名和wsdl的域名不一致,需要换成wsdl的域名,SAP是用了跳转网址的),将soapui左边的XML复制到postman中,接口需要在header中加入SOAPAction,SOAPAction在soapui工具的Raw中,如图:Content-Type为text/xml;charset=UTF-8
一、idea安装webservice1.点击左上file,选中settings2.下载WebService3.给此项目添加webservice 4.添加webservice的依赖 junit junit 4.12 二、利用idea根据wsdl文件自动生成webService客户端代码(然后比照着生成的测试类进行接口或方法的调用)步骤:1.利用idea根据wsdl文件生成代码,需要先将wsdl文件下载到本地 2.下载时无必要要求,选择ApacheAxis,依赖需要自行百度搜索 3.下载后
在使用Swift语言的XCode(适用于iOS8)中,没有为NAVWeb服务添加服务引用文件夹了解iOS8(Swift)没有创建代理的Web服务引用。那么,在这方面,Swift如何使用来自MicrosoftDynamicsNAVISION的SOAP网络服务?有哪些可用的方法或解决方法?谢谢 最佳答案 每晚免费构建SoapUI.我说nightly只是因为前段时间它只是支持windows授权的版本,如果你的导航网络服务配置了另一种授权类型,只需使用稳定版本。SoapUI能够使用提供的网络服务URL并为您制作示例SOAP消息。您甚至可以将
前言:由于工作所需,需要使用Postman测试工具,对基于ws规范的WebService接口进行测试.在经过多种尝试后,终于找到了正确的测试方法.下面我便详细记录测试步骤,以便以后再次测试时可以拿来主义.第一步:确保WebService服务端正常启动(注意服务端各个接口发布的url地址)第二步:打开Postman测试工具,查看测试接口对应的wsdl接口文档注意:GET方法,然后输入WebService服务端发布的正确的url地址,点击Send基于ws规范的WebService,可以自动生成对外接口文档,但这个文档可读性很低,因为它不是给开发人员看的,而是给JDK提供的(之前写过的关于WebSe
一、使用postman工具调用服务接口成功启动springboot应用后,使用postman新建POST请求,地址:http://localhost:8080/soap/userManagement 正文body选择raw,XML格式。headers填入如下键值对: 其中xlms字段是WSDL中的namespace字段。 Jerry发送请求,返回了一个User类。至此,webserviceSOAP服务发布测试成功。二、使用客户端测试接口新建客户端模块,maven依赖和服务端相同。实体类User、服务接口UserManagement.java和服务端保持一致。客户端结构如下:测试类如下:@Spr
1.webservice测试 添加参数[添加wsdl地址后会自动添加Params,不用再改]手动添加Headers+Body, 地址:XXXX?wsdlHeaders:Content-Type:text/xmlbody:[自行修改] OK!2.http测试post参数为json示例
我有一个简单的RESTful网络服务,可以打印“HelloWorld!”我正在使用NetBeans,代码如下所示:packageresource;importjavax.ws.rs.core.Context;importjavax.ws.rs.core.UriInfo;importjavax.ws.rs.Consumes;importjavax.ws.rs.PUT;importjavax.ws.rs.Path;importjavax.ws.rs.GET;importjavax.ws.rs.Produces;@Path("simple")publicclassSimpleResource
我正在使用以下网络服务从Android发送推送通知。当我第一次调用此web服务时,它花费了很多时间,并且推送通知未在Android设备上传递。它仅在从Android调用时发生。它作为网络服务完美运行。[WebMethod]publicstringSendGcm(StringserviceKey,StringregistrationId,stringmessage){WebClientwc=newWebClient();wc.Headers.Add("Authorization","key="+serviceKey);NameValueCollectionnameValues=newNa